Electrical Design Engineer (0-5 yrs)

MP/Indore Job Code: 43343

This is a full-time on-site role for an Electrical Engineer & PLC Programmer located in Indore. The Engineer will be responsible for designing, developing, Programming and maintaining electrical systems with testing Programmable Logic Controllers (PLCs) used in various industrial applications & Automation System and components, while ensuring that they comply with industry standards and safety codes. Additionally, the Electrical Engineer will collaborate with cross-functional teams to provide innovative solutions to complex problems, and will work closely with technicians and other engineers to ensure that projects are completed on time and up to specification.

- Bachelor's Degree in Electrical Engineering or similar field.

- Experience with electrical design software such as AutoCAD, E-Plan, and/or SolidWorks Electrical.

- Strong understanding of electrical codes and safety regulations (e.g. NEC, NFPA 70E).

- Excellent project management and problem-solving skills.

- Knowledge of electrical and automation.

- Strong communication skills and ability to work in a team environment.

- Ability to effectively manage multiple projects simultaneously.

- Strong understanding of PLC programming languages such as Ladder Logic, Function Block Diagram, and Structured Text.

- Experience in designing, developing, debugging, and testing PLC programs for industrial control systems.

- Proficiency in using software applications such as Machine Expert Schneider, RSLogix 5000, Siemens TIA Portal, and Phoenix Contact.

- Strong understanding of industrial automation systems and electrical controls.

- Familiarity with communication protocols such as Modbus, Ethernet/IP, and Profibus.

- Bachelor's degree or higher in Electrical or Electronics Engineering, or related field.

- Ability to work independently and in a team environment, with strong communication skills.

- Experience in HMI/SCADA systems is a plus.
